INTRODUCTION
NWRCBNet-SW, the National Water Resources Capacity Building Network for South West Nigeria was established on 18th April, 2010 after the signing of a memorandum of understanding (MOU) between the National Water Resources Institute, Kaduna and the Federal University of Agriculture, Abeokuta. A regional coordinating centre was thereafter established in the University and charged with the responsibility of coordinating capacity development in the water sector through education, training, research and information dissemination in six (6) states of south west Nigeria. The states include Lagos, Ogun, Oyo, Osun, Ekiti and Ondo states.

MISION STATEMENT
To promote effective partnership for education, training, research and information dissemination on water resources development and management with a view of engendering integrated water resources management and ecosystem sustainability in the south west states of Nigeria.

CARDINAL OBJECTIVES
The Objectives of NWRCBNet are to:-
(a) Ensure appropriate and sustainable manpower development for water resources development and management throughout the Country.
(b) Strengthen Institutions and Human capacity through partnerships for the successful implementation of Integrated Water Resources Management in Nigeria.
(c) Enhance cooperation among Capacity Building Institutions (CBIs) in the Country for Integrated Water Resources Management (IWRM).
(d) Facilitate research and demand driven training and education in IWRM amongst CBIs in Nigeria.
